MLinkPlanner 2.0 Wireless Planning Software - RF CafeNovosibirsk, Russia - June 15, 2020 - Center of Telecommunication Technologies is proud to announce immediate availability of their MLinkPlanner 2.0 wireless network software simulation tool for modeling microwave point-to-point (PtP) and point-to-multipoint (PtMP) links. The new version is free for current MLinkPlanner users.

MLinkPlanner is a powerful and user-friendly tool for designing microwave point-to-point (PtP) and point-to-multipoint (PtMP) links.

MLinkPlanner was created by engineers with many years of experience in designing microwave links, from single hop access links to high-power long-haul trunk lines. MLinkPlanner has demonstrated its effectiveness in designing many links that are operating successfully in various climate zones and topographical conditions from plains and marshlands to highlands.

Special focus was placed on devising a convenient user interface, the incorporation of adaptable and easy to use link path profiles in the design process, and the automation of all key calculations.

 

Accurate PtP and PtMP Link Performance Analysis

  • ​Multipath fading prediction (Rec. ITU-R P.530-17 method; Vigants-Barnet method)
  • Rain attenuation (Rec. ITU-R P.530-17 method; Crane method)
  • Diversity improvement (frequency, space, and quad diversity)
  • Co-channel operation
  • Error performance and availability (Rec. ITU-R F.1668, Rec. ITU-R F.1703)

Full-Featured Microwave Path Profile Analysis

  • ​Antenna height optimization for different clearance criteria
  • Reflection analysis
  • Diffraction loss analysis (Rec. ITU-R P.526-15 Complete Bullington method; Rec. ITU-R P.526-15 Diffraction over multiple cylinders method; Deygout principle method with correction ITU-R-P.526-11; Epstein-Peterson method)
  • Accounting for attenuation in vegetation (Rec. ITU-R P.833-9)

Advanced GIS Features

​Fully automatic generation of path profile based on:

  • Terrain elevation 1 arc sec (about 30 m)
  • Tree cover 1 arc sec (about 30 m) resolution data with tree canopy height information
  • 3D buildings data from OpenStreetMap project

All of these types of geodata are automatically downloaded to the required area as needed; there is no need to worry about preloading the geodata.

Use of various standard base maps (such as OpenStreetMap, OpenTopoMap, etc.) as well as custom ones.
